Person Specification
Experience
Essential
- Minimum 1 years General Practice Experience.
- Minimum 2 years post-registration experience.
- At least 1 years recent community nursing experience.
- Experience of nurse-led management of chronic conditions.
- Experience of implementing protocols and clinical guidelines.
- Experience of quality initiatives such as clinical benchmarking.
- Audit experience.
- Clinical supervision training and experience.
Knowledge
Essential
- Knowledge of management of patients with chronic conditions.
- Knowledge of accountability of own role and other roles in primary care.
- Knowledge of health promotion strategies.
- Knowledge of local and national health policy.
- Wider health economy awareness.
- Knowledge of clinical governance issues in primary care.
- Knowledge of patient group directions and associated policy.
- Knowledge of public health issues.
- Ability to identify determinants on health in the local area.
- Knowledge of public health issues in the area.
Skills
Essential
- Clinical leadership skills.
- Clinical skills cervical cytology, immunisation and vaccination, ear care, minor surgery.
- Change-management skills and ability to support patients to change lifestyle.
- Communication skills, both written and verbal.
- Ability to communicate difficult messages to patients and families.
- Negotiation and conflict management skills.
- Ability to provide teaching and mentorship in a clinical setting.
- IT skills.
Personal Qualities
Essential
- Professional approach to work.
- Good telephone manner.
- Strong team player.
- Smart appearance.
- Exercises tact and discretion at all times.
- Demonstrates initiative to handle any unforeseen events during a shift.
- Demonstrates flexibility towards new working practices and towards working hours.
